Cost to replace a transponder key

The cost of replacing a Ford transponder key will differ depending on the year and make of your vehicle. Instead of visiting an auto dealership, you could save money by going straight to an automotive locksmith. These locksmiths are experts in transponder keys, and the cost ranges from $50 to $75. They can program keys for ford my key, GM, Dodge, Honda, Toyota, and more.

Ford transponder keys are comprised of special chips that can be programmed for every vehicle. The chip in the key permits it to connect with the ignition system which allows it to start the car. It also makes the key more secure and provides added functions. Ford transponder keys are often known as smart keys or chip keys.

Sometimes, the key may fail and cause the car to not start. This could be caused by a mechanical issue or a malfunction in the transponder chip. The chip and battery could need to be replaced. In such cases, you should seek help from an Ford dealer or an automotive locksmith that is specialized in transponder keys. Cost to program the third key fob

Many vehicles have key fobs that open doors or the trunk. They usually attach to a keychain, and cost a small fee to program. The process can be completed at a dealer or at home, and can cost less than $50. Programming your fobs at home can save you money, whether you require another fob to safeguard your possessions or replace an outdated one.

Programming a key fob for programming is a simple process. It can cost anywhere from $40 to $100 based upon the model and lock. You can do the procedure at home or at a locksmith's shop. A locksmith can also program your key fob, if you already have one.
